E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
递增有序数组
数组元素的目标和-------acwing(双指针+二分)
给定两个升序排序的
有序数组
A和B,以及一个目标值x。数组下标从00开始。请你求出满足A[i]+B[j]=x的数对(i,j)。数据保证有唯一解。
喝可乐的布偶猫
·
2024-02-20 22:58
题解
算法
数据结构
c++
【刷题记录】合并两个
有序数组
、移除元素
本系列博客为个人刷题思路分享,有需要借鉴即可。1.题目链接:T1:LINKT2:LINK2.详解思路:T1:思路1:弄个新数组,比较两个数组中的值,哪个小就把哪个值放到新数组中。分析1:时间复杂度:O(N);空间复杂度:O(N)但是显然在本题中题目明确表示要放在原数组中,否定该思路。思路2:把nums2内容拷贝到nums1有效数据的后面,再进行排序分析2:否定,仅排序而言时间复杂度:O(N*log
睡觉待开机
·
2024-02-20 21:34
算法
数据结构
硬件除法器原理_[ECC&RSA]除法器
二、被除数递减与除数,每一次的递减,商数
递增
。三、直到被除数小于除数,递减过程剩下的是余数。四、输出的结果根据除数和被除数
weixin_39834788
·
2024-02-20 21:01
硬件除法器原理
代码随想录刷题打卡day36
738.单调
递增
的数字classSolution{public:intmonotoneIncreasingDigits(intn){stringnums=to_string(n);intflag=nums.size
MeloHX
·
2024-02-20 20:34
代码随想录刷题打卡记录
算法
java
数据结构
修剪二叉搜索树、108.将
有序数组
转换为二叉搜索树、538.把二叉搜索树转换为累加树
学习目标:669.修剪二叉搜索树108.将
有序数组
转换为二叉搜索树538.把二叉搜索树转换为累加树学习内容:669.修剪二叉搜索树题目链接&&文章讲解给你二叉搜索树的根节点root,同时给定最小边界low
WhoAmI\
·
2024-02-20 20:19
leetcode
算法
职场和发展
【LeetCode+JavaGuide打卡】Day02| 977.
有序数组
的平方、209.长度最小的子数组、59.螺旋矩阵II
学习目标:977.
有序数组
的平方209.长度最小的子数组59.螺旋矩阵II分布式常见面试题(上)学习内容:977.
有序数组
的平方题目链接&&文章讲解给你一个按非递减顺序排序的整数数组nums,返回每个数字的平方组成的新数组
WhoAmI\
·
2024-02-20 20:47
leetcode
矩阵
算法
没有目的的旅行
然而,一般规律是,随着旅程的延续,兴奋递减,无聊
递增
。我们从记事起就已经身在这趟名为“人生”的列车上了。一开始,我们并不关心它开往
曦瑶lp
·
2024-02-20 19:50
算法训练day29Leetcode491
递增
子序列46全排列47全排列Ⅱ
491
递增
子序列题目描述给你一个整数数组nums,找出并返回所有该数组中不同的
递增
子序列,
递增
子序列中至少有两个元素。你可以按任意顺序返回答案。
爱傲雪和技术的dc
·
2024-02-20 17:30
算法
数据结构
sqlserver 如何设置自增主键?
目录1.创建表时定义-自增主键2.已存在表定义-自增主键1.创建表时定义-自增主键在MicrosoftSQLServer中,设置一个自增(自动
递增
)的主键可以通过在创建表时定义具有IDENTITY属性的列来实现
Tang_Monk
·
2024-02-20 17:53
sqlserver
数据库
分布式id实战
目录常用方式特征潜在问题信息安全高性能UUID雪花算法数据库生成美团Leaf方案Leaf-segment数据库方案Leaf-snowflake方案常用方式uuid雪花算法数据库主键特征全局唯一趋势
递增
信息安全潜在问题信息安全如果
kk_0910
·
2024-02-20 17:15
java
LeetCode 37天 | 738.单调
递增
的数字 贪心算法总结
738.单调
递增
的数字今天就做一题,监控二叉树不想做了。从后向前找到最终的一个前大于后的情况,记录后为修改起点,前为减一操作,后面都可以为9,因此前仅减一就可以了。
星仔007
·
2024-02-20 17:56
leetcode
贪心算法
算法
css的counter使用
1、counter-reset重置counterdiv{counter-reset:itemnumber}计数的起始值2、counter-incresment
递增
counterdiv{counter-incresment
捞兴
·
2024-02-20 16:34
从0开始刷算法题(leetcode数组篇)-- day01
数组--day011.数组概述2.两数之和3.只出现一次的数字4.合并两个
有序数组
1.数组概述数组(Array)是有序的元素序列。若将有限个类型相同的变量的集合命名,那么这个名称为数组名。
晚•夜
·
2024-02-20 15:19
算法学习
算法
leetcode
二分查找算法c语言伪代码,算法-二分搜索算法
算法:二分搜索算法(折半查找算法)时间复杂度:二分搜索算法概述二分搜索算法伪代码二分搜索算法实现二分搜索算法概述二分搜索算法,也称折半查找算法,即在一个
有序数组
中查找某一个特定元素。
weixin_39747511
·
2024-02-20 15:45
二分查找算法c语言伪代码
代码随想录算法训练营第三七天 | 单调
递增
的数字、监控二叉树
目录单调
递增
的数字监控二叉树LeetCode738.单调
递增
的数字LeetCode968.监控二叉树单调
递增
的数字当且仅当每个相邻位数上的数字x和y满足xchars[i]的情况,chars[i-1]–;
SUBURBIA~
·
2024-02-20 15:10
算法
LeetCode 2089. 找出数组排序后的目标下标
返回的列表必须按
递增
顺序排列示例1:输入:nums=[1,2,5,2,3],target=2输出:[1,2]解释:排序后,nums变为[1,2,2,3,5]。满足nums[
吃着火锅x唱着歌
·
2024-02-20 15:49
LeetCode
leetcode
排序算法
算法
LeetCode 2367. 算术三元组的数目
给你一个下标从0开始、严格
递增
的整数数组nums和一个正整数diff。
吃着火锅x唱着歌
·
2024-02-20 15:49
LeetCode
leetcode
算法
数据结构
C语言——oj刷题——杨氏矩阵
杨氏矩形问题的场景是这样的:给定一个有序的二维数组,每一行从左到右
递增
,每一列从上到下
递增
。我们需要在这个二维数组中快速查找某个目标元素是否存在。
朝九晚五ฺ
·
2024-02-20 14:32
算法
数据结构
c语言
vscode
Atcoder ABC340 A - Arithmetic Progression
【问题描述】【输入格式】【输出格式】【样例1】【样例输入1】392【样例输出1】3579【样例说明1】【样例2】【样例输入2】10101【样例输出2】10【解题思路】老汉使用到的是XXX的解题方式由a
递增
到
王老汉
·
2024-02-20 13:53
Java算法题解
java
开发语言
33从传统算法到深度学习:目标检测入门实战 --图像金字塔
如下图,最左边的图片是原始图片,然后从左向右图片的尺寸依次缩小直到图片的尺寸达到一个阈值,这个阈值就是多次缩小图片的最小尺寸,不会有比这更小尺寸的图片了,像这种图片的尺寸逐步
递增
或递减的多张图层就是图像金字塔
Jachin111
·
2024-02-20 13:58
代码随想录算法训练营第三十一天|435. 无重叠区间,763.划分字母区间,56. 合并区间
系列文章目录代码随想录算法训练营第一天|数组理论基础,704.二分查找,27.移除元素代码随想录算法训练营第二天|977.
有序数组
的平方,209.长度最小的子数组,59.螺旋矩阵II代码随想录算法训练营第三天
丁希希哇
·
2024-02-20 11:14
力扣算法刷题
算法
面试
python
力扣
贪心算法
代码随想录算法训练营第二十九天|1005.K次取反后最大化的数组和,134. 加油站,135. 分发糖果
系列文章目录代码随想录算法训练营第一天|数组理论基础,704.二分查找,27.移除元素代码随想录算法训练营第二天|977.
有序数组
的平方,209.长度最小的子数组,59.螺旋矩阵II代码随想录算法训练营第三天
丁希希哇
·
2024-02-20 11:43
力扣算法刷题
算法
面试
python
力扣
贪心算法
代码随想录算法训练营第三十天|860.柠檬水找零,406.根据身高重建队列,452. 用最少数量的箭引爆气球
系列文章目录代码随想录算法训练营第一天|数组理论基础,704.二分查找,27.移除元素代码随想录算法训练营第二天|977.
有序数组
的平方,209.长度最小的子数组,59.螺旋矩阵II代码随想录算法训练营第三天
丁希希哇
·
2024-02-20 11:04
力扣算法刷题
算法
面试
力扣
python
MSS与cwnd的关系,rwnd又是什么?
慢启动算法是指数
递增
的这种指数增长的方式是慢启动算法的一个核心特点,它确保了TCP连接在开始传输数据时能够快速地探测网络的带宽容量,而又不至于过于激进导致网络拥塞。
顺漆自然
·
2024-02-20 10:28
网络
tcp/ip
网络协议
杨氏矩阵和杨辉三角
杨氏矩阵有一个数字矩阵,矩阵的每行从左到右是
递增
的,矩阵从上到下是
递增
的,请编写程序在这样的矩阵中查找某个数字是否存在。
逸狼
·
2024-02-20 09:32
矩阵
算法
线性代数
职场精英是如何和上司沟通的,学会了事半功倍
在这个快节奏的时代,无论是职场还是生活,人与人之间的交往离不开沟通,沟通是一座桥梁,连接人与人情感之间
递增
的枢纽。
肖先生肖军
·
2024-02-20 08:53
详解二分查找,包括左闭右闭,左闭右开,以及其他变种问题
详解二分查找,包括左闭右闭,左闭右开,以及其他变种问题1.二分查找的应用条件要想使用二分查找,必须满足一下条件:必须为
有序数组
数组中的元素不能重复2.二分查找中的难点二分查找看起来非常好理解,但是如果想把代码实现出来
lyx7762
·
2024-02-20 07:53
算法题
java
算法
数据结构
k个链表归并(Leetcode23)
个链表慢慢归并得来,因此最基础的还是题21中的两个链表归并,基础算法对于k个链表可以采用最蠢的方式就是挨个遍历,选择起始两个得到一个结果后,再与后面的数据挨个合并,但是这样会造成时间复杂度的增大,其次数组下标
递增
时得到的都是所有之前链表的总和
zhouwaiqiang
·
2024-02-20 07:46
代码随想录算法训练营第五十六天|300.最长
递增
子序列 , 674. 最长连续
递增
序列 ,718. 最长重复子数组
300.最长
递增
子序列今天开始正式子序列系列,本题是比较简单的,感受感受一下子序列题目的思路。视频讲解:动态规划之子序列问题,元素不连续!
白白白揍粽
·
2024-02-20 07:30
算法
数据库&数据表的创建练习
创建数据库:1、按要求创建数据库数据库名为db_HX;数据库中包含一个主数据文件,逻辑文件名为HX_DATA,物理文件名为HX_DATA.MDF,文件的初始容量为5MB,最大容量为15MB,文件容量
递增
值为
ziziju
·
2024-02-20 06:18
数据库
数据库
代码随想录 -- 数组
文章目录二分查找题目描述题解移除元素题目描述题解:暴力解法题解:双指针法
有序数组
的平方题目描述题解:暴力解法题解:双指针法长度最小的子数组题目描述题解:暴力解法题解:滑动窗口(双指针)螺旋矩阵II题目描述题解二分查找力扣题目链接题目描述给定一个
yb0os1
·
2024-02-20 03:57
C++
数据结构与算法
数据结构
算法
c++
开发语言
最长
递增
子序列
动态规划:1.先定义dp数组来表示在下标为i时最长
递增
子序列,先初始化一下每个下标的值为dp【i】=1。
AnDanXingKo
·
2024-02-20 03:05
动态规划
leetcode
算法
书单 | 9位心理学家的经典著作,让你掌控自己的人生
随着科技的高速发展以及生活水平的大幅提升,人类的寿命每年都存在着一种
递增
的趋势。据美国加利福尼亚大学等研究机构的数据显示,这个
递增
的速度大概是每过十年,人类的平均寿命就能增加两到三岁。
发酵菌书单
·
2024-02-20 01:56
代码随想录算法训练营 DAY20 | 二叉树(7)
二叉搜索树的最小绝对值题目链接:530.二叉搜索树的最小绝对值https://leetcode.cn/problems/minimum-absolute-difference-in-bst/思路一:利用搜索二叉树的中序遍历结果为
有序数组
的性质
橙南花已开
·
2024-02-20 00:09
代码随想录算法训练营
算法
Day37 贪心算法part06
单调
递增
的数字classSolution:defmonotoneIncreasingDigits(self,n:int)->int:nl=[int(char)forcharinstr(n)]foriinrange
临渊羡鱼的猫
·
2024-02-20 00:37
贪心算法
算法
AtCoder Beginner Contest 192 F - Potion 背包dp
传送门题意:给你nnn个数,让后让你选出来kkk个AAA,把他们求和,之后再
递增
kkk直到正好达到xxx,求最小的
递增
次数。
YB Lin
·
2024-02-19 22:31
dp
AtCoder
蓝桥杯每日一题----单调栈和单调队列
单调栈和单调队列单调栈单调栈即栈内的元素是单调递减或者单调
递增
的,我们通过一个题目来理解。单调栈模板题题目描述给出项数为n的整数数列a1…ana_1…a_na1…an。
小西yu
·
2024-02-19 22:26
蓝桥杯
算法
【数据结构与算法】OJ题--来源力扣
目录移除元素题目描述:题解:删除
有序数组
中的重复项题目:题解:合并两个
有序数组
题目:题解:移除元素移除元素https://leetcode.cn/problems/remove-element/题目描述
旧梦拾遗186
·
2024-02-19 22:41
数据结构成长日记
leetcode
算法
职场和发展
数据结构
c语言
软考30-上午题-数据结构-小结
二叉排序树中序遍历,节点关键字有序(
递增
);关键字初始序列有序,二叉树是单支树。
ruleslol
·
2024-02-19 21:33
软考中级
学习
笔记
c++
递增
运算符重载(某马)
#define_CRT_SECURE_NO_WARNINGS#includeusingnamespacestd;classMyInter{friendostream&operatorm_Num++;return*this;}//后置++重载MyInteroperator++(int){//先记录初始状态MyIntertemp=*this;this->m_Num++;returntemp;}priv
无涯之涯
·
2024-02-19 20:25
嵌入式学习记录8
for为趟数,一共要进行几趟下面的程序;然后定义下面应该拿出第几个位置的数;第二个for为次数,拿出第一个位置;不断与后面的数进行比较,在这个位置放置最小的数;而for的作用可以让这个程序依次比较,且以
递增
的形式进行下去
挽梦422
·
2024-02-19 20:02
学习
数据结构
蓝桥杯刷题--python-6
)foriinrange(n):forjinrange(i+1,n):tmp=abs(i-j)+abs(nums[i]-nums[j])max_=max(tmp,max_)print(max_)0最长
递增
芝士小熊饼干
·
2024-02-19 19:02
l蓝桥杯刷题python
蓝桥杯
职场和发展
代码随想录算法训练营第二天| 977.
有序数组
的平方 ,209.长度最小的子数组 ,59.螺旋矩阵II
文章目录977.
有序数组
的平方题目代码思考209.长度最小的子数组题目代码思考59.螺旋矩阵II题目代码思考977.
有序数组
的平方题目题目链接:https://leetcode.cn/problems/
wang_buaa
·
2024-02-19 19:19
算法
leetcode
【DS】八大排序思路及其优化
一.排序的概念排序:所谓排序,就是使一串记录,按照其中的某个或某些关键字的大小,
递增
或递减的排列起来的操作。
苏黎世卡
·
2024-02-19 18:14
Java
-
数据结构
数据结构
链表
java
算法
DS:八大排序之直接插入排序、希尔排序和选择排序
一、排序的概念及运用1.1排序的概念排序:所谓排序,就是使一串记录,按照其中的某个或某些关键字的大小,
递增
或递减的排列起来的操作。
✿༺小陈在拼命༻✿
·
2024-02-19 18:13
数据结构
数据结构
c语言
排序算法
什么是MVCC
我们都知道InnoDB引擎下,每一个事务都有一个事务ID,叫做transactionid,是在事务开始时系统自动分配的,且该id是
递增
的。同时这个id
Jmayday
·
2024-02-19 16:51
【leetcode刷题之路】面试经典150题(1)——数组/字符串
文章目录1数组/字符串1.1【排序】合并两个
有序数组
1.2【双指针】移除元素1.3【双指针】删除
有序数组
中的重复项1.4【双指针】删除
有序数组
中的重复项II1.5【数学】多数元素1.6【数组】轮转数组1.7
小天才才
·
2024-02-19 15:25
#
力扣
#
字符串
leetcode
面试
算法
LeetCode刷题日记(双指针、滑动窗口、螺旋矩阵)
977.
有序数组
的平方解题思路最简单的办法就是遍历求平方,最后再将结果进行排序,但是这明显不是出题者的想要考查的点,可以选择双指针解法,首先声明一个队列,从两端开始遍历数组,循环比较两个端点的平方的大小
星II河
·
2024-02-19 15:18
前端拾遗
leetcode
算法
【leetcode刷题之路】面试经典150题(2)——双指针+滑动窗口+矩阵
文章目录2双指针2.1【双指针】验证回文串2.2【双指针】判断子序列2.3【双指针】两数之和II-输入
有序数组
2.4【双指针】盛最多水的容器2.5【双指针】三数之和3滑动窗口3.1【双指针】长度最小的子数组
小天才才
·
2024-02-19 15:14
#
力扣
leetcode
面试
矩阵
算法
突破编程_C++_面试(操作符)
以下是C++中一些常见操作符的优先级,从高到低排列:(1)后缀操作符如obj.member、obj->member、func()(函数调用)、++i、--i(后缀
递增
和
breakthrough_01
·
2024-02-19 14:44
突破编程_C++_面试
面试
c++
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他